I just purchased a used 04 GX with 153k miles. It wasn’t taken care of very well but bought it at a decent price. In its first 150k miles oil changes were done at places like jiffy lube and quick oil changes. Doesn’t look like there was too much work done. It’s a single owner but they weren’t on top of maintenance. The water pump and timing belt were replaced at the dealer. I’m taking it in to get fluids and everything else replaced. My question: is it too late for this Lexus to make it over 300k if I take care of it from here on? Is the damage already done from the first 150k? Thanks.

The Car Care Nut, a Toyota Master technician on Youtube has stated that extending the oil change intervals beyond 5000 miles will almost certainly shorten the life of the engine. Without knowing the brand, type, and viscosity of oil and brand of oil filter, it be impossible to know how long the engine and transmission will last, even if you know the frequency and mileage at each oil change.
